
Storyoscopic Films and Thailand’s Indochina Productions have formed a Bangkok‑based joint venture called BKK Films. The partnership will produce genre‑driven movies starring Asian protagonists, leveraging Storyoscopic’s development expertise and Indochina’s production infrastructure. Its inaugural slate includes the gangster‑action film “7 Guns” starring Andrew Koji and the action thriller “Dead Run” directed by cinematographer Brandon Cox. The venture aims to position Thailand as a premier hub for cost‑efficient, premium‑scale international genre cinema.
